About the Blue Jacobin

The Blue Jacobin shows a bright, clear, rich blue with broad, well-defined black wing bars and a green metallic lustre — the classic wild-type pattern. As with all coloured Jacobins the body is broken by white head, rump, tail and around ten white flights per wing, framing the enormous feathered hood, mane and chain that make this exhibition breed so striking.
